Chambourcin, a grape usually used as it is here for a velvet-smooth red wine, is unusual among wine grapes for having juice that’s naturally red rather than being tinted that colour by skin contact. Here, it’s beautifully autumnal, with forest notes, some earth and Christmas-cake/gingerbread spiciness.
Highly wholesome stuff that’ll transport you to a December a fair bit darker and cosier than what we’ll be getting.
Chambourcin a hybrid variety is a wonderful alternative to heavy reds and this Chambourcin is a rich deep ruby red/purple in colour. With aromas of forest fruits, plums, pepper and spice. It is full bodied with a medium finish we suggest you chill it and drink it now. Can be enjoyed with or without a meal, serve with charcuterie or tapas if you prefer.
Daniel Binet, the founder of Domaine De Binet, is fast becoming one of the Hunter Valley’s most recognized young winemakers and has a great ability to de-mystify the world of wine in a natural and engaging way.
Daniel has been a winemaker for over 17 years in the Hunter Valley wine region of New South Wales, Australia and has been twice nominated for The Wine Society’s Young Winemaker of the Year, Hunter Valley Rising Star, and recently the Hunter Wine Excellence scholarship.
